About the role

Do you enjoy the variety of working in an environment where every day is different and where you will be involved in multiple workstreams at the same time? You might be planning a new project one day, tracking and reporting progress against strategic projects another and analysing data to demonstrate progress against our strategic plan on another day. 

You will assist in supporting projects – provide advice and support to project managers, provide a planning function, and monitor and track the progress of the key projects. 

Additionally this role ensures that the organisation is able to measure its strategic outcomes in a meaningful way through data driven analysis. The continued development of a measurement framework, scorecard reporting, clear processes and continuous improvement opportunities will support the successful delivery of the strategic plan.

About you

Good knowledge of project management principles, methods, tools and techniques including the proficient use of analytical tools are desirable along with the ability to communicate often complex information to a wide audience with differing levels of understanding and needs.

You will also have experience of working with qualitative as well as quantitative data and ideally of scorecards or other methods or tracking progress against key performance indicators although innovative thinking and an inquisitive nature are more important. 
It goes without saying that your relationship building skills will be finely honed and extensive use of advanced excel techniques is a given.

About us

The Joseph Rowntree Foundation (JRF) is an independent social change organisation working to solve UK poverty. The Joseph Rowntree Housing Trust (JRHT) is a registered housing association and care provider in Yorkshire and the North East.  JRF and JRHT are two important influencing organisations with an ambitious agenda for inspiring positive change in the UK in line with our vision of a prosperous and poverty free UK.
